摘要
The National Library and Archives of Iran is the most important library in the country, taking on tasks such as providing and protecting the written and unwritten national heritage and organizing the services of other libraries in Iran. An assessment of the National Library and Archives of Iran is critical to understanding how the organization contributes to organizational and strategic goals. This article aims to show the rankings and priorities of performance indicators based on the four perspectives of the balanced scorecard framework (resources, access and infrastructure; use; efficiency; and potentials and development) and with use of the analytic hierarchy process. The perspectives of resources, use, efficiency, and potentials and development were rated. The top performance indicators included: 'Level of user satisfaction with searching the National Library and Archives of Iran's website', 'Percentage of acquired books in any medium and multimedia resources entered by legal deposit' and 'Qualitative evaluation using case studies of use and value of the collection and services'. Pervious literature shows various applications of a joint balanced scorecard and analytic hierarchy process. This study applies this integrated framework throughout an organization in a new service field.
